Here's a recent build of my "penny" half-set. I have nicknamed her the "Falcon", after the Millennium Falcon, because she doesn't look like much, but she's got it where it counts! Bag is made of vinyl, the clappers for the bellows are red oak. The chanter and drones are brass tubing and CPVC. Many thanks to David Daye for his verbose, free instructions he posted on his website. The chanter reed is cane, and was built by myself under the instruction of Michael Vignoles. Many thanks to him, because his tuition cost for me was zilch. A closeup of the tenor drone. Baritone drone. Bass drone and a closeup of the bass drone bends. The joints are mitred, superglued to death, and thus a little sloppy. But it works! You'll also notice the wax daubed around the brass/CPVC joints. This is a band-aid fix for leaks I found here and there. The drone reeds are brass bodies with styrene tongues, except for the baritone drone, which has a traditional cane reed.
